@charset "utf-8";
			body,
			html {
				margin: 0;
				padding: 0;
				width: 100%;
				height: 100%;
				overflow: hidden;
				}
			body,
			textarea {
				font-family: Calibri, Arial, sans-serif;
				font-size: 15px;
				line-height: 19px;
				color: #000;
				}
			a {
				color: #FFF;
				}
			a:hover,
			a.current {
				color: #000;
				}
			p {
			 	margin: 0;
				}
			p.quote {
				font-style: italic;
				/*font-weight: bold;*/
				}
			img {
				border: 0;
				}
			hr {
				height: 1px;
				border: 0;
				}
			td {
				vertical-align: top;
				}
			img#background {
				position:absolute;
				z-index:1;
				width:100%;
				height:100%;
				}
			div#scroller {
				position:absolute;
				width:100%;
				height:100%;
				top:0;
				left:0;
				overflow:auto;
				z-index:2;
				text-align: center;
				}
			div#container {
				width: 1125px;
				height: 712px;
				margin: 0 auto;
				overflow: hidden;
				z-index: 2;
				text-align: left;
				}
			div#header {
				width: 1125px;
				height: 152px;
				overflow: hidden;
				position: relative;
				text-align: right;
				}
			div#header div {
				position: absolute;
				top: 28px;
				left: 63px;
				height: 95px;
				width: 183px;
				}
			div#header img.iepngfix {
				width: 100%;
				height: 100%;
				background: transparent url(../images/logo.png) top left no-repeat;
				}
			div#header p {
				color: #FFF;
				margin: 58px 55px 20px 245px;
				font-weight: bold;
				font-size: 13px;
				letter-spacing: 1px;
				}
			div#content {
				width: 1125px;
				height: 560px;
				overflow: hidden;
				position: relative;
				}
			div#content div.iepngfix {
				width: 100%;
				height: 100%;
				background: transparent url(../images/masker_pauwenveren.png) top left no-repeat;
				}
			div#navigation {
				/*width: 235px;*/
				width: 240px;
				height: 425px;
				overflow: auto;
				position: absolute;
				top: 61px;
				/*left: 91px;*/
				left: 86px;
				line-height: 21px;
				}
			div#navigation ul {
				margin: 27px 0 0 0;
				padding: 0;
				list-style-type: none;
				}
			div#navigation ul ul {
				margin: 0;
				}
			div#navigation li {
				}
			div#navigation a {
				text-decoration: none;
				/*font-size: 20px;*/
				font-size: 19px;
				letter-spacing: 1px;
				font-weight: bold;
				text-transform: uppercase;
				}
			div#navigation ul ul li {
				padding-left: 14px;
				background: transparent url(../images/nav_bullet_off.gif) 0px 7px no-repeat;
				}
			div#navigation ul ul li.current {
				background-image: url(../images/nav_bullet_on.gif);
				}
			div#navigation ul ul a {
				/*font-size: 19px;*/
				font-size: 18px;
				text-transform: none;
				}
			div#attention {
				width: 397px;
				height: 425px;
				overflow: hidden;
				position: absolute;
				top: 61px;
				left: 325px;
				/*background: transparent url(../images/attentie_masker_pauwenveren.png) top left no-repeat;*/
				}
			body div#attention div.iepngfix {
				border: 1px solid transparent;
				width: 100%;
				height: 100%;
				background: transparent url(../images/attentie_masker_pauwenveren.png) top left no-repeat;
				}
			div#attention div#slideshow {
				width: 373px;
				height: 387px;
				overflow: hidden;
				position: absolute;
				top: 12px;
				left: 13px;
				z-index: 3;
				}
			div#slideshow ul {
				margin: 0;
				padding: 0;
				list-style-type: none;
				}
			div#attention div#masque {
				width: 397px;
				height: 425px;
				overflow: hidden;
				/*background: transparent url(../images/attentie_masker_pauwenveren.png) top left no-repeat;*/
				z-index: 4;
				position: absolute;
				top: 0;
				left: 0;
				}
			div#masque ul {
				margin: 0;
				padding: 0;
				list-style-type: none;
				position: absolute;
				/*right: 20px;*/
				left: 45px;
				bottom: 4px;
				text-align: right;
				}
			div#masque li {
				display: inline;
				margin-left: 0px;
				}
			div#masque a {
				color: #000;
				text-decoration: none;
				}
			div#masque a.current {
				font-weight: bold;
				}
			div#attention div#overview {
				height: 310px;
				margin: 62px 12px 52px 30px;
				padding: 0 25px 0 0;
				overflow: auto;
				/*font-size: 16px;*/
				color: #FFF;
				z-index: 5;
				}
			div#overview h2 {
				/*font-size: 19px;*/
				font-size: 1em;
				margin: 5px 0 20px 0;
				}
			div#overview div {
				margin-top: 20px;
				}
			div#text {
				width: 320px;
				/*height: 425px;*/
				height: 417px;
				overflow: auto;
				position: absolute;
				top: 61px;
				left: 730px;
				}
			div#text h1 {
				margin: 25px 0 15px 0;
				font-size: 18px;
				}
			div#text h2 {
				font-size: 1em;
				margin: 1em 0 0 0;
				font-style: italic;
				}
			div#text p {
				color: #000;
				}
			div#footer {
				position: absolute;
				bottom: 0;
				right: 72px;
				}
			div#footer p {
				font-size: 10px;
				/*font-weight: bold;*/
				color: #FFF;
				letter-spacing: 1px;
				}
			div#footer a {
				text-decoration: none;
				}
			body.pauwenveren {
				background-color: #a9a65e;
				}
			body.pauwenveren div#content div.iepngfix {
				background-image: url(../images/masker_pauwenveren.png);
				}
			body.pauwenveren div#attention div.iepngfix,
			body.pauwenveren div#masque div.iepngfix {
				background-image: url(../images/attentie_masker_pauwenveren.png);
				}
			body.pauwenveren div#attention p.quote {
				color: #99ff33;
				}
			body.pauwenveren div#attention hr {
				color: #99ff33;
				background-color: #99ff33;
				}
			body.kralen {
				background-color: #ff902f;
				}
			body.kralen div#content div.iepngfix {
				background-image: url(../images/masker_kralen.png);
				}
			body.kralen div#attention div.iepngfix,
			body.kralen div#masque div.iepngfix {
				background-image: url(../images/attentie_masker_kralen.png);
				}
			body.kralen div#attention p.quote {
				color: #dcb698;
				}
			body.kralen div#attention hr {
				color: #dcb698;
				background-color: #dcb698;
				}
			body.bladeren {
				background-color: #e869ab;
				}
			body.bladeren div#content div.iepngfix {
				background-image: url(../images/masker_bladeren.png);
				}
			body.bladeren div#attention div.iepngfix,
			body.bladeren div#masque div.iepngfix {
				background-image: url(../images/attentie_masker_bladeren.png);
				}
			body.bladeren div#attention p.quote {
				color: #e8a6ff;
				}
			body.bladeren div#attention hr {
				color: #e8a6ff;
				background-color: #e8a6ff;
				}
			body.bloemen {
				background-color: #9781d0;
				}
			body.bloemen div#content div.iepngfix {
				background-image: url(../images/masker_bloemen.png);
				}
			body.bloemen div#attention div.iepngfix,
			body.bloemen div#masque div.iepngfix {
				background-image: url(../images/attentie_masker_bloemen.png);
				}
			body.bloemen div#attention p.quote {
				color: #e8a6ff;
				}
			body.bloemen div#attention hr {
				color: #e8a6ff;
				background-color: #e8a6ff;
				}
			body.bamboe {
				background-color: #909f5d;
				}
			body.bamboe div#content div.iepngfix {
				background-image: url(../images/masker_bamboe.png);
				}
			body.bamboe div#attention div.iepngfix,
			body.bamboe div#masque div.iepngfix {
				background-image: url(../images/attentie_masker_bamboe.png);
				}
			body.bamboe div#attention p.quote {
				color: #99cc66;
				}
			body.bamboe div#attention hr {
				color: #99cc66;
				background-color: #99cc66;
				}
			body.kaarsen {
				background-color: #8390d8;
				}
			body.kaarsen div#content div.iepngfix {
				background-image: url(../images/masker_kaarsen.png);
				}
			body.kaarsen div#attention div.iepngfix,
			body.kaarsen div#masque div.iepngfix {
				background-image: url(../images/attentie_masker_kaarsen.png);
				}
			body.kaarsen div#attention p.quote {
				color: #ff8785;
				}
			body.kaarsen div#attention hr {
				color: #ff8785;
				background-color: #ff8785;
				}
				
			form.bestelling {
				margin: 0;
				}
			form.bestelling label {
				margin-bottom: 10px;
				}
			form.bestelling td {
				padding: 0 4px 4px 0;
				line-height: 1.1em;
				}
			form.bestelling input.text {
				width: 200px;
				border: 1px solid #666666;
				}
			form.bestelling input.smalltext {
				width: 60px;
				border: 1px solid #666666;
				}
			form.bestelling input.button {
				font-size: 12px;
				}
			form.bestelling textarea {
				width: 200px;
				height: 40px;
				border: 1px solid #666666;
				}
			form.bestelling select {
				border: 1px solid #666666;
				height: 1.5em;
				}
			form.bestelling p.warning,
			p.warning {
				text-align: center;
				font-weight: bold;
				font-style: italic;
				border: 1px solid #000000;
				margin: 5px 0;
				}

